Development of a Linked Molecular Surveillance Database System for Foodborne Infections (PulseNet Europe)

Objective

<OL> <LI> To establish a real-time linked surveillance database system to detect disease clusters and investigate outbreaks of Salmonella, VTEC and Listeria monocytogenes.
<LI> To train the database curators
<LI> To train partners
<LI> To establish a rapid communication system (PNE forum)
<LI>To establish a certification and proficiency testing program and undertake certification of participants

More information

PulseNet Europe is a network of public health, veterinary and food laboratories for molecular surveillance of food-borne infections in Europe.
In order to improve active exchange of information and communication between partners a rapid communication system, called PNE forum 'www.pulsenet-europe.org/pneforum/&#039; has been developed and implemented. Furthermore, a PulseNet Europe homepage http://www.pulsenet-europe.org/ has been established. <P>
A group of 6 curators from different institutes was trained in 2005 and additional funding from Med-Vet-Net also enabled a training course for 15 PulseNet Europe participants in 2006. <P>
A European Quality Assurance System (EQAS) has been created and certification started in order to insure the comparability of the data that are uploaded from different laboratories. <P>
A trial run of the PulseNet Europe central database has been performed. Customised BioNumerics software has been developed with full compatibility with other PulseNet networks and a manual of the customised PulseNet BioNumerics software has been written for partners. Passwords and access to the central database will be given to partners soon. <P>
A memorandum of understanding (MoU) which defines the rules for collaboration, allowing exchange of information and molecular typing data between PulseNet Europe partners, is ready for signature. The completed project will in future be supported by the European Centre for Disease Control.
